CIS 3355 Lecture Notes - Lecture 4: Circular Buffer, Multi-Booting, Dmesg
Document Summary
The workstation firmware starts, performs a power-on self-test (post), and then looks for a boot loader program. The boot loader runs and determines which linux kernel program to load. The kernel program loads into memory and starts the necessary background programs required for the system to operate. Viewing the boot process: system console displays messages during boot process. If boot messages are hidden from view, press the esc key or ctrl+alt+f1 to view those messages: linux copies boot kernel messages into the kernel ring buffer in memory. [ 0. 000000] linux version 3. 13. 0-37-generic (buildd@kapok) (gcc version 4. 8. 2 (ubuntu 4. 8. 2-19ubuntu1) ) #64-ubuntu smp mon sep 22 21:28:38 utc 2014 (ubuntu 3. 13. 0-37. 64-generic 3. 13. 11. 7) [ 0. 000000] command line: boot_image=/boot/vmlinuz-3. 13. 0-37-generic root=uui: d=09007318-c158-4f3e-b519-e90bc538fb3a ro quiet splash vt. handoff=7. [ 0. 000000] amd authenticamd: most linux distributions also store boot messages in a log file, usually in the. Firmware controls how the installed operating system starts. Basic input/ output system (bios: used on older workstations and servers.